Midsummer Madness 2011

Party in the theatre Thursday 28 July 2011

An evening of poetry, prose and music, raffle prizes, a lucky dip - and lots of books!

 

Our thanks go to the following, who read so beautifully:

 

Cynthia Whelan, Caroline Pennington, Graham Thompson, Peggy Tout, Marilynn Timms, Sue Chadd, Miki Byrne, Anthony Hentschel, Nick John and Chloe of the Midnight Storytellers.

 

 

Keith Thompson at Writers in the Brewery, New Brewery Arts, CirencesterMusic from special guest - Keith Thompson

 

Keith is a professional musician with may years of performing experience.  He recently appeared at the prestigious Postonja Blues Festival with Ten Years After and Paul Lamb and the Kingsnakes; in Poland alongside Jeremy Spencer (Fleetwood Mac) and at festivals in Lancashire, Swanage, Banbury Upton and the Gloucester Rhythm & Blues Festival.

 

Keith Thompson and Nick John at Writers in the Brewery, New Brewery Arts, CirencesterKeith's guitar work can be heard on several albums and as incidental music on television.  He recently recorded an album of acoustic roots material, "Steel Strings and Bruised Reed".
